    Siam was just a much different name for what's now referred to as Thailand. The Siamese are the people who live there, though they're never ever called as such any longer. 
    The most current and right clarification concerning the Tai people's beginnings claims that Guangxi, instead of Yunnan, is the Tai motherland. Today, Guangxi is home to a big population of Tai people referred to as the Zhuang. According to the Khun Borom folklore, Tai people who were not affected by the Chinese settled in what's now Biên Ph in modern Vietnam around 700 AD. Pittayawat Pittayaporn (2014) assumed that this movement occurred at the time of the 8th and 10th centuries, based upon layers of Chinese loanwords in proto-Southwestern Tai and other historic information. Chinese growth and mistreatment could have triggered Tai-speaking tribe to travel southwestward down rivers and over lower enters Southeast Asia. 
    Thailand is a fascinating country, with its own culinary arts, culture, history, royalty, infrastructure, and influence on the world. To learn more about these “Thai” people before they were called Thai, when they were Siamese, is to learn about those people’s roots.

    The story of China's imperial unification represents one of history's most consequential political transformations. "Imperial Chinese Foundations: Uniting the Land" explores the three dynasties that forged China's imperial system—a political structure that would endure for over two millennia. 
    The brief but revolutionary Qin Dynasty (221-206 BCE) ended centuries of warring states by conquering all rivals under the leadership of the First Emperor, Qin Shi Huang. Through military might, standardized writing, currency, measurements, and a unified legal code, the Qin created China's first centralized bureaucratic empire—though their harsh Legalist policies triggered rebellion after the emperor's death. 
    The Western Han Dynasty (206 BCE-9 CE) consolidated imperial rule through a more pragmatic blend of Confucian ideology and centralized governance. Under Emperor Wu's dynamic leadership, the Han expanded Chinese territory, opened the Silk Road, established the civil service examination system, and created cultural and political institutions that would define Chinese civilization for millennia. 
    As power shifted to the Eastern Han (25-220 CE), the dynasty initially flourished before facing mounting challenges from natural disasters, court intrigues, and the Yellow Turban Rebellion. Yet even as political cohesion weakened, this period saw remarkable innovations—including paper, the seismograph, and advances in mathematics and medicine—while Buddhism began its profound influence on Chinese civilization. 
    Through examining these three foundational dynasties, we witness the birth and evolution of the imperial Chinese state that would serve as a template for governance across East Asia and continue to influence Chinese identity into the modern era.
